What is the tuition fee of Glasgow Caledonian University?

Glasgow Caledonian University’s tuition fees vary depending on the student’s residency status and level of study. For UK students, undergraduate fees in 2023/24 are £1,820 per year for Scottish residents and £9,250 for those from England, Wales, or Northern Ireland. International undergraduate fees range from £13,000 to £16,500 annually, depending on the program.

Postgraduate fees differ by course, with UK students paying £5,000–£10,000 and international students £15,000–£18,000. Additional costs like accommodation or materials are not included. Fees are subject to annual increases, so checking the university’s official website for the latest updates is recommended.
